截流式合流制排水管网设计新思路
A new way for design of interceptive combined sewer network with overflow well
【摘要】 提出了一种以溢流井为分界线,将截流式合流制排水管网分解为一系列小型完全合流制排水管网的设计新思路,并以管网关联矩阵和节点连接特性矩阵为基础,以节点平衡原理和节点递归算法为核心,实现完全合流制排水管网的流量计算和水力计算。该方法能有效减小管网计算模型的规模,降低程序设计难度,提高程序的实用性。
【Abstract】 A new design way is proposed which takes the overflow well as the dividing line and the combined sewer network with overflow wells is disassembled into a series of smaller complete combined sewer networks. Based on the conjunction matrix and the nodal conjunction characteristics matrix of the combined sewer network, the program takes the nodal mass-conservation equation and nodal recurrence algorithm as the hardcore algorithms to realize the pipeline flow computation and the hydraulic computation of the complete combined sewer networks. This method can effectively reduce the size of the computing model of the pipeline networks and the difficulty of the program design and improve the practicability of the program.
【Key words】 Sewer network; Combined system; Conjunction matrix; Nodal mass-conservation equation; Nodal recurrence algorithm;
